How can we control the disease Cholera
Control: Individuals infected with cholera require oral rehydration therapy with NaCl plus sucrose, sodium bicarbonate and potassium chloride to stimulate water uptake by the intestine. The antibiotics of choice are a tetracycline or aproflaxin. The most reliable control methods are based on proper sanitation, especially of water supplies. The mortality rate without treatment is often over 50%. Medical treatment to prevent dehydration prevents all complications.
